Double disc grinding machine: A high-precision and high-efficiency manufacturing solution

A double disc grinding machine is designed to grind both end faces of a workpiece simultaneously. This synchronous grinding process significantly improves production efficiency while ensuring excellent consistency in size accuracy, parallelism, and surface finish. Compared with traditional single-side grinding, it effectively reduces errors caused by repeated clamping, providing better dimensional stability and batch consistency.

Structurally, double disc grinding machines are built with high-rigidity machine beds, precision guideway systems, and stable transmission mechanisms. These designs ensure long-term stable operation and consistent machining accuracy. High-performance spindle systems and precision grinding wheels enable stable high-speed operation, meeting the demands of continuous industrial production.

In terms of applications, these are widely used for bearing rings, gear end faces, automotive components, motor end covers, hydraulic valve bodies, metal washers, flanges, and similar products. They are especially suitable for mass production environments requiring high precision, consistency, and efficiency. With the development of industrial automation, modern double disc grinding machines are increasingly integrated with automatic loading and unloading systems, intelligent control systems, and online inspection systems. This automation reduces labor costs, improves production rhythm, and increases yield rates, helping enterprises build efficient, stable, and sustainable intelligent manufacturing systems.
